Episode: Karen Tongson, "Normporn: Queer Viewers and the TV That Soothes Us" (NYU Press, 2023)
Description: InĀ Normporn: Queer Viewers and the TV That Soothes UsĀ (NYU Press, 2023), Karen TongsonĀ presents an irreverent look at the love-hate relationship between queer viewers and mainstream family TV shows likeĀ Gilmore GirlsĀ andĀ This Is Us.Ā After personal loss, political upheaval, and the devastation of the COVID-19 pandemic, many of us craved a return to business as usual, the mundane, the middlebrow. We turned to TV to find these things. For nearly forty years, network television has produced a constant stream of ācry-alongā sentimental-realist dramedies designed to appeal to liberal, heterosexual, white America.
